If i would sum up XPUB in terms of Y1 and Y2, it would be that Y1 has been a lot about exploring the technologies and methodologies that revolve around XPUB (that resonated) and alternative ways of prototyping trough collaboration . This, at times, created resentment from my side, as I feel like I've been prototyping the last 30 years. At times, to me, prototyping is a method of making without committing, an excuse to leave the lorem ipsum.*
Hence the excitement during Y2. Sometimes still resentment (PMOMM's), but overall challenging and very insightful. Being able to, and sometimes having to, commit to a long term research using the methods & technologies introduced in Y1. And also looking forward/moving outside of the academy, where collaboration turned into *community*.

Exploring servers trough their logs
Experiments with the pen plotters and server logs. This script draws a rectangle (almost) every time a GET request is done to the server.
The Hitchhiker’s Guide to an Active Archive
Choose-Your-Own-Adventure style radio program with Anita and Thijs, performed live at Radio worm. Complete with audience participation and infinite loops. Amazing to see how much we could create in such a short time.
SI23(?) TL'DR with Senka and Thijs
Continuation of the deep dive into server logs: How to change the reading experience. In TL'DR a server maintainer can read the logs via an E-reader. Which users were created? What packages are outdated?
Hosting and attending many many workshops
Hosted and participated in workshops around permacomputing, circuit bending and soldering. What initially started as a fantastic format, now leaves me with questions. How to get rid of the tutor-student hierarchy in a workshop? How to trigger meaningfull conversation? How to deal with the waste?
